							| @@ -0,0 +1,26 @@ | ||||
| // ArduinoJson - arduinojson.org | ||||
| // Copyright Benoit Blanchon 2014-2020 | ||||
| // MIT License | ||||
|  | ||||
| #pragma once | ||||
|  | ||||
| #include "declval.hpp" | ||||
|  | ||||
| namespace ARDUINOJSON_NAMESPACE { | ||||
|  | ||||
| template <typename T> | ||||
| struct is_class { | ||||
|  protected:  // <- to avoid GCC's "all member functions in class are private" | ||||
|   typedef char Yes[1]; | ||||
|   typedef char No[2]; | ||||
|  | ||||
|   template <typename U> | ||||
|   static Yes &probe(void (U::*)(void)); | ||||
|   template <typename> | ||||
|   static No &probe(...); | ||||
|  | ||||
|  public: | ||||
|   static const bool value = sizeof(probe<T>(0)) == sizeof(Yes); | ||||
| }; | ||||
|  | ||||
| }  // namespace ARDUINOJSON_NAMESPACE | ||||

							| @@ -0,0 +1,34 @@ | ||||
| // ArduinoJson - arduinojson.org | ||||
| // Copyright Benoit Blanchon 2014-2020 | ||||
| // MIT License | ||||
|  | ||||
| #pragma once | ||||
|  | ||||
| #include "declval.hpp" | ||||
|  | ||||
| #ifdef _MSC_VER | ||||
| #pragma warning(push) | ||||
| // conversion from 'T' to 'To', possible loss of data | ||||
| #pragma warning(disable : 4244) | ||||
| #endif | ||||
|  | ||||
| namespace ARDUINOJSON_NAMESPACE { | ||||
|  | ||||
| template <typename From, typename To> | ||||
| struct is_convertible { | ||||
|  protected:  // <- to avoid GCC's "all member functions in class are private" | ||||
|   typedef char Yes[1]; | ||||
|   typedef char No[2]; | ||||
|  | ||||
|   static Yes &probe(To); | ||||
|   static No &probe(...); | ||||
|  | ||||
|  public: | ||||
|   static const bool value = sizeof(probe(declval<From>())) == sizeof(Yes); | ||||
| }; | ||||
|  | ||||
| }  // namespace ARDUINOJSON_NAMESPACE | ||||
|  | ||||
| #ifdef _MSC_VER | ||||
| #pragma warning(pop) | ||||
| #endif | ||||
							
								
								
									
										23
									
								
								src/ArduinoJson/Polyfills/type_traits/is_enum.hpp
									
									
									
									
									
										Normal file
									
								
							
							
						
						
									
										23
									
								
								src/ArduinoJson/Polyfills/type_traits/is_enum.hpp
									
									
									
									
									
										Normal file
									
								
							| @@ -0,0 +1,23 @@ | ||||
| // ArduinoJson - arduinojson.org | ||||
| // Copyright Benoit Blanchon 2014-2020 | ||||
| // MIT License | ||||
|  | ||||
| #pragma once | ||||
|  | ||||
| #include "is_class.hpp" | ||||
| #include "is_convertible.hpp" | ||||
| #include "is_floating_point.hpp" | ||||
| #include "is_integral.hpp" | ||||
| #include "is_same.hpp" | ||||
|  | ||||
| namespace ARDUINOJSON_NAMESPACE { | ||||
|  | ||||
| template <typename T> | ||||
| struct is_enum { | ||||
|   static const bool value = is_convertible<T, int>::value && | ||||
|                             !is_class<T>::value && !is_integral<T>::value && | ||||
|                             !is_floating_point<T>::value && | ||||
|                             !is_same<T, bool>::value; | ||||
| }; | ||||
|  | ||||
| }  // namespace ARDUINOJSON_NAMESPACE | ||||
